I AM HOPE founder and mental health advocate Mike King
says he and his charity are thrilled to be able to hire two
more full-time school ambassadors thanks to a $100,000
donation by award-winning Kiwisaver scheme provider Fisher
Funds.
“Since 2013, we have delivered our I AM HOPE
programme to over 300,000 youth and young people throughout
Aotearoa. This past year alone we have spoken to over 40,000
kids and have travelled over 35,000kms,” says
King.
